UK economy grows 0.1% in Q3

Britain's economy grew by 0.1% in the third quarter of 2025, official figures showed on Thursday. This expansion was below the 0.2% growth forecast by economists polled by Reuters and the Bank of England, indicating a weaker-than-anticipated economic performance for the period.
